Product Description ■ This game is a reprint of the very popular aircraft carrier game released by Epoch Co., Ltd. in 1982.
Players command Japanese or American mobile forces, organize fleets, search for enemies, and attack enemy fleets that they find.
In addition to simply aiming to destroy enemies, you must also consider the achievement of operational goals. In general, aircraft carrier battle games are said to be complex, but the use of dummy systems gives consideration to the ease of play.
Also, if you play the game in order from Scenario 1, you will naturally learn the overall rules. Therefore, even those who play a war game for the first time can enjoy it easily.

Game overview
Number of players : 2 (with 1 player scenario)
Play time : 30 to 120 minutes (depending on the scenario)
Age 10 or older
Designer : Gin'ichiro Suzuki
